Key Features to Look For
When shopping for a DSLR camera backpack, keep these key features in mind to ensure you choose the best one for your needs.
Durable Construction
Ensure the materials used are high-quality and resistant to wear.
- Ballistic nylon or water-resistant fabric.
- Reinforced stitching.
Padded Compartments
Look for backpacks with padded sections for your camera and lenses.
- Customizable dividers for organization.
- Extra padding for shock absorption.
Comfortable Straps
Comfortable, adjustable straps can make a huge difference during long shoots.
- Padded shoulder straps.
- Sternum and waist straps for stability.
Weather Protection
Choose backpacks that safeguard against rain or moisture.
- Water-resistant materials.
- Rain covers included.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
When purchasing a DSLR camera backpack, there are several common mistakes that many people make. Avoiding these can help you select the right option for your needs.
Not Considering Size
Choosing a backpack that’s either too small or too large can lead to discomfort and inconvenience.
Ignoring Comfort Features
Overlooking padded straps and back panels can result in fatigue during long shoots.
Choosing Aesthetic Over Functionality
Selecting a backpack based solely on looks rather than practical features can compromise protection and organization.
Failing to Check Weather Resistance
Neglecting to ensure the backpack is weatherproof can lead to damaged equipment in case of rain.

Alternatives to Consider
If a DSLR camera backpack doesn’t suit your style or needs, there are alternative options worth considering. Here are some alternatives to think about.
Camera Sling Bags
These bags offer quick access to gear and are typically more compact, making them great for casual outings.
Hard Cases
If maximum protection is needed, hard cases provide excellent durability but can be less convenient for carrying.
Messenger Bags
For those who prefer a more stylish approach, messenger bags can accommodate camera gear while looking professional.
